The U.S. Army Marksmanship Unit (USAMU) has produced an excellent series of videos covering the Basic Rifleman’s Course. If you are getting started in High Power shooting, or want to improve your position shooting skills, this series is well worth watching. And these videos are not just for service rifle shooters — even bench shooters can benefit from these videos, particularly Part 5, which explains how to estimate wind speed and direction. The lead instructor for these videos is SFC Brandon Green, three-time National High Power Champion, and 2017 Service Rifle Champion. When SFC Green talks, you should listen.

SFC Brandon Green is a shooting superstar. Green won his third NRA National High Power Rifle Championship in 2018 at Camp Atterbury, Indiana. He dominated the HP Championship cycle, finishing eight points and ten Xs ahead of his nearest competitor. Brandon also won High Power National Championships in 2015 and 2013. One of the greatest marksmen in the nation’s history, SFC Green excels at all positions, both rapid-fire and slow-fire.

MDT Offers New 26-ounce HNT26 Carbon Hunting Chassis

MDT Modular Driven Technologies HNT26 MDT chassis carbon fiber light-weight

Modular Driven Tecnologies (MDT), known for its rifle chassis systems for PRS/NRL disciplines, has a new ultra-lightweight chassis for hunters. The new HNT26 Chassis System is MDT’s first truly purpose-built hunting chassis. The HNT26 weighs a mere 26 ounces for the fixed model, a few ounces more for the folding-stock version. This new hunting chassis includes V-Block bedding, LOP and comb adjustment, and a “snag free design” to help hunters moving through brush. The HNT26 chassis will be offered in a Cerekote finish in either Black Carbon Fiber or Cobalt Green starting at $1299.95. Ini

MDT Modular Driven Technologies HNT26 MDT chassis carbon fiber light-weight

The MDT HNT26 Chassis is constructed with a magnesium alloy base, carbon fiber fore-end, carbon fiber grip, and foam-filled carbon fiber buttstock. The HNT26 chassis will fit: Rem 700 Short Action (and clones), Rem 700 Long Action CIP 3.850 (and clones), Savage Short Action, Savage Long Action CIP 3.850, Tikka T3 Short Action and Tikka T3 Long Action. Initially, these are all right bolt version only.

MDT HNT26 Hunting Chassis System SPECIFICATIONS:

Ultralight design weighs between 26 oz. and 31 oz. depending on configuration
V-Block bedding system with free floating barrels up to 1.25″ diameter
Fixed and folding buttstock version available (folding 31 oz.)
Chassis body machined from AZ61A magnesium alloy
Carbon fiber-enclosed fore-end with MLOK, QD mount, Sling Swivel Mount
Foam-filled carbon fiber buttstock deadens sound and vibrations
Low profile mag latch integrates seamlessly into trigger guard
Option for ARCA rail integrated into carbon fiber fore-end
Compatible with AICS-style mags (MDT 3-RD Polymer mag fits flush)
Front and rear sling swivel mounts and front and rear QD
Vertically adjustable cheek riser with soft touch foam pad
Accepts AR Grips and MDT ultra lightweight carbon fiber grip
12.5” minimum LOP with adjustable spacer system
Titanium action / grip screws

MDT Modular Driven Technologies HNT26 MDT chassis carbon fiber light-weight

The MDT HNT26 Chassis System is sold as a complete chassis kit including magnesium alloy base, foam filled carbon fiber buttstock, carbon fiber enclosed fore-end and a carbon fiber grip. Modular Driven Technologies (MDT) is precision rifle chassis manufacturer with offices and production in Chilliwack, BC Canada and Everson, WA USA.

This week, Shooting USA TV features a show that should interest PRS/NRL fans, tactical marksmen, and long range hunters. Run in Utah’s backcountry, the Hornady Precision Rifle Challenge is a unique long range competition with serious wind and elevation changes.

This was a big match with 177 competitors at Hornady’s private 250,000 acre ranch property outside of Evanston, Wyoming, across the state line in Utah.

This isn’t a typical PRS Pro Series match by any means. Participants in this challenging Precision Rifle match encounter tough conditions not typically seen in other tactical matches.

Former Army Ranger sniper instructor Ryan Cleckner is the author of the best-selling Long Range Shooting Handbook. Cleckner hosts a series of videos that cover shooting techniques appropriate for tactical and PRS-type disciplines. Here are five short videos that cover various aspects of shooting techniques and rifle set-up. We think PRS/NRL competitors (and long-range hunters) can benefit from these videos.

“Consistency is the key to accuracy.

You need to think about a system of how you’re going to shoot that is not only comfortable, but [is] repeatable when you’re shooting.” — Ryan Cleckner

In this first video, Cleckner explains proper scope position. Ryan finds that some shooters place the scope too far forward or too far rearward. If the scope is too far back you may have issues with eye relief and stock reach to shoulder. If it is too far forward, you may have cheek-weld problems or get neck strain.

Cleckner offers a simple method to check your scope position: “To see if your scope is set up properly … close your eyes, lay your head on your gun, get completely comfortable, and only when you are set-up, then open your eyes. If you can’t see clearly through your scope, CHANGE something [such as comb height or scope position]”. “When you open your eyes, if you see some scope shadow [i.e. the black ring around the edge of the scope picture], figure out which way you need to move your head to get rid of that shadow, and then make adjustments to either your position, the rifle, or the scope.”

Cleckner prefers shooting off a bag when in the prone position, when that is practical. The bag provides a more stable support than a small Harris-type bipod, doesn’t require pre-loading the rifle, and there is less bounce or hop on recoil.

Former Army Ranger sniper team leader Ryan Cleckner explains how important it is to keep your rifle straight up and down when long-range precision shooting. Cleckner demonstrates with an AR-10 modern sporting rifle how slight cant to your rifle can cause a miss over long distances.

Here Cleckner covers some of the basic points of trigger control on tactical-style rifles. These basic principles apply to both single-stage and two-stage triggers. NOTE: For benchrest rigs, with ultra-light pull weights, more refined techniques may be appropriate.

In tactical events, when you’re shooting on the clock and loading from a detachable magazine, you should manipulate the bolt smoothly but strongly. Here Cleckner demonstrates how to cycle a tactical-type rifle. He says, “You should be running the bolt on your rifle with authority. Run it like you mean it!” NOTE: Completely different techniques are appropriate for custom benchrest rifles that manually feed.

Long Range Shooting Handbook — A Good Resource
Cleckner’s Long Range Shooting Handbook covers a wide range of topics important for precision marksmanship — both shooting skills and technical matters. You can view Sample Chapters from Ryan’s Book on Amazon.com. Cleckner’s book is designed as an intro to key concepts such as MOA vs. Mils, External Ballistics, and Environmental Effects. Included are personal tips and advice based on Cleckner’s years of experience as a sniper instructor and special operations sniper.

The Long Range Shooting Handbook is divided into three main categories: What It Is/How It Works, Fundamentals, and How to Use It. “What It Is/How It Works” covers equipment, terminology, and basic principles. “Fundamentals” covers the theory of long range shooting. “How to Use It” gives practical advice on implementing what you’ve learned, so you can progress as a skilled, long range shooter.

AR-15 Critical Failure — Bolt Breaks into Two Pieces

AR15 AR-15 Bolt failure Broken AR Bolt Police Department

A while back, our friend Dennis Santiago was conducting training for a Southern California Police Department. During a training session one of the unit’s AR15s stopped functioning. The problem — the bolt in the AR rifle broke in half. Dennis states: “They ran the gun dry, broke for lunch, shot it again. They don’t like that. I personally like to flood the bolt wet with lube on training days. It prevents stuff like this. Given that, it’s a simple remove-and-replace fix.”

AR15 AR-15 Bolt failure Broken AR Bolt Police Department

Here are some of the more interesting comments about this parts failure — an AR bolt that literally sheared in half:

“If I was a betting man [the steel] wasn’t made by Carpenter Steel. They are one of the few companies that use the correct [milspec-steel, C-158] called out on the drawing which they coincidentally developed. Most of the other companies that make [AR Bolts] use different steel with the same heat treat specification as what is called out which gives them the potential of being a little on the brittle side at the upper end of the tolerance. When it comes to the AR platform, bolts are probably the only part of the entire gun where I must admit to being a little bit of a brand snob.” David O’N.

[Editor’s Note: Actually Carpenter Steel does not make AR bolts. They are a steel supplier, and yes Carpenter did develop the original C-158 steel for AR bolts. Here is a contrary view, claiming that AISI 9310 Steel is actually stronger than milspec Carpenter C-158: 9310 Steel for AR Bolts.]

“Dry bolt and carrier shouldn’t cause that. Looks like a big pressure spike. What kind of ammo…?” Guy G.
Reply from Dennis: “55gr factory ammo. Piles of it.

Long Range Grad School Podcast with Bryan Litz & Emil Praslick

Long Range Grad School Podcast Guns magazine Bryan Litz Emil Praslick III Wind coaching ballistics

Applied Ballistics Founder Bryan Litz and Former USAMU and Team USA coach Emil Praslick III share their wisdom in an informative Guns Magazine Podcast. Along with being a true ballistics guru, Bryan Litz is an outstanding competitive shooter, having won F-TR National Championships, and both Sling and F-TR divisions at the Berger SW Nationals, along with many other matches. Emil is considered one of the world’s great wind-readers and team coaches, having coached 20+ championship teams.

Guns Magazine podcast host Brent Wheat asks Bryan and Emil about multiple topics including: exterior ballistics, bullet design, wind reading, ballistic solvers, BC myths, and more.

Brent reports: “Together, Bryan and Emil understand what happens from the time a bullet leaves the muzzle until it impacts the target, including the atmospheric affects along the way. Grab a pencil, listen in, and get ready to take notes.”

How is a modern, metal-chassis rifle built? This very cool video from Masterpiece Arms answers that question. The nicely-edited video shows the creation of a Masterpiece Arms tactical rifle from start to finish. All aspects of the manufacturing process are illustrated: 3D CAD modeling, CNC milling of the chassis, barrel threading/contouring, chamber-reaming, barrel lapping, laser engraving, and stock coating. How Loud Are Unsuppressed Rifles?
Firearms Are Loud — 140 dB to 175 dB. ASHA explains: “Almost all firearms create noise that is over the 140-dB level. Exposure to noise greater than 140 dB can permanently damage hearing. A small .22-caliber rifle can produce noise around 140 dB, while big-bore rifles and pistols can produce sound over 175 dB. Firing guns in a place where sounds can reverberate, or bounce off walls and other structures, can make noises louder and increase the risk of hearing loss. Also, adding muzzle brakes or other modifications can make the firearm louder. People who do not wear hearing protection while shooting can suffer a severe hearing loss with as little as one shot[.]” Source: ASHA, Recreational Firearm Noise Exposure.

How Much Does a Good Suppressor Really Reduce Firearm Sound Levels?
That depends on the rifle, the cartridge, and the effectiveness of the suppressor. American Hunter explains: “Suppressors retard the speed of propellant gases from the cartridge that rapidly expand and rush out of the barrel. It’s these gases that produce the loud boom that’s heard for miles. A suppressor’s series of internal baffles slows these gases so they are not all released at once, thereby muffling the sound.” Many good commercial suppressors can achieve 30-35 dB sound suppression. However, Zak Smith of Thunder Beast Arms says: “There are a bunch of manufacturers who publish values that are not reproducible, or use an ad-hoc test instead of a mil-spec test. In many cases we’ve tested the exact same suppressors they’ve advertised with 30-40 dB reductions and found they are actually in the high 20s instead.”

Again, for this reason, we recommend that hunters use ear protection, such as electronic muffs, even when shooting suppressed.

9mm Carry Pistol Comparison: Glock, Sig Sauer, Smith & Wesson

Sig P365 Glock 43 Smith Wesson Shield 9mm 9x19mm luger pistol

Over the past year, large-scale social unrest and calls to “defund the police” inspired millions of Americans to buy their very first handguns. Pistol sales set new records. Americans were looking to acquire handguns for personal protection, both in the home and while away from the house. Thus, many folks are looking for slim, relatively lightweight pistols that can be carried comfortably and discretely. There are dozens of carry guns on the market currently. Here are three good choices, as reviewed by our friends at GunsAmerica.com. In this article, we cover three of the best “micro-compact” 9mm pistols: SIG Sauer P365, Smith & Wesson Shield, and the Glock 43.

GunsAmerica Review of SIG P365, S&W Shield, and Glock 43 »

After looking at a variety of factors, including accuracy, reliability, ergonomics, build quality, size/weight, and price, GunsAmerica’s tester Jeff Cramblit concluded that the SIG P365 was the best of the three: “Bottom Line — The SIG P365 wins this shootout in my humble opinion. The MSRP of $599 is a bit higher than the other guns but SIG brings a bit more to the game. The outstanding grip design, higher capacity, great sights, lighter trigger pull, smaller length, light weight and just a great overall feel make it a winning product. The other two guns are great, they have been the cornerstones of concealed carry for many years, and I have personally carried both of them, but SIG has changed the game.”

Accuracy with Various Ammo
In the GunsAmerica Test, the SIG P365 had the best accuracy, based on five (5) different types of 9x19mm ammo shot off-hand at 25 yards. The SIG’s average 5-shot, 25-yard group size was 1.45″, vs. 1.7″ for the Glock 43, and 2.1″ for the S&W Shield. The P365’s accuracy edge may be due in part to its lighter, 5.1-lb trigger pull compared to 6 lbs. for the S&W Shield, and 6.25 lbs. for the Glock 43.

Sig P365 Glock 43 Smith Wesson Shield 9mm 9x19mm luger pistolDimensions — Width and Weights
Size matters — particularly when it comes to a carry pistol. The S&W Shield is the narrowest of the three guns at 1.03″ wide vs. 1.11″ for the P365 and 1.36″ for the Glock 43. Though it has the highest round capacity, the SIG P365 actually has the smallest grip circumference and grip depth. Weight-wise, the Glock 43, at 18 oz. unloaded, is the lightest. The SIG P365 is 18.8 oz., while S&W Shield is the heaviest at 20.5 oz. weight.

Capacity — SIG P365 Has the Edge
The SIG P365, holding 10+1 rounds, has the highest ammo capacity. This is remarkable as the P365 has the smallest grip circumference of the three pistols. Kudos to SIG for clever design. The S&W Shield has an 8+1 capacity, while the Glock 43 only holds 6+1. Advantage SIG.

Triggers for AR Platform Rifles — Single-Stage and Two-Stage

AR15 Timney drop-in trigger two-stage 2-stage single stage

AR-platform rifles are fun and versatile, but the standard, mil-spec triggers leave much to be desired. They tend to be gritty, with creep and heavy pull weight. One of the easiest, most effective AR upgrades is a trigger group swap. An improved fire control group makes a huge difference. There are many aftermarket trigger options for the AR platform rifles. Choose single-stage or two-stage, either standard trigger assembly or unitized “drop-in” trigger, such as those made by Timney or Triggertech.

AR15 Timney drop-in trigger two-stage 2-stage single stageTwo-Stage vs. Single-Stage Triggers
Two-stage triggers have two separate movements. The first stage offers a light, spring-loaded pressure that works against the shooter’s pull until stopping at the second stage – this is called “take-up”. If there is no spring pressure, it is known as “slack”. Should the shooter continue to pull the trigger once he’s arrived at the second stage, the mechanism will operate like a single-stage trigger from there until engaging the sear and firing the gun. Some shooters prefer a two-stage trigger because it allows a mental preparation (first stage) before the final decision to “break the shot”.

Single-stage triggers feature no take-up or slack, as they begin engaging the sear as soon as the shooter begins pulling the trigger. Some competitive shooters prefer the two-stage trigger because of the feedback it provides during its first stage, while other shooters, including those using their rifle in tactical scenarios, may want the surety of a single-stage trigger, ready to engage and fire once their finger is inside the trigger guard. Regardless of preference, a good trigger will feature minimal creep and should be free of grittiness, providing a smooth, even break.

AR15 Timney drop-in trigger two-stage 2-stage single stage

Drop-In Trigger Assembly vs. Standard Trigger Group
Once you decide between a single-stage or two-stage trigger, you can choose between standard and drop-in trigger groups. Standard trigger groups feature all the fire control group parts separated, and need to be pieced together and installed much like a mil-spec trigger, while drop-in trigger are pre-assembled and contained within a casing that simply drops in to the receiver and accepts the pins, hence the name.

After-Market Trigger Comparison

Some shooters prefer drop-in triggers due to the ease of installation, while others opt for standard groups so they can access the components individually for cleaning adjustment or replacement. If one piece of a drop-in trigger fails, you’ll need to either replace the entire unit or send it to the manufacturer for repair, whereas you may be able to simply replace the broken component of a standard trigger without needing a whole new trigger set.

Trigger Terminology — “Creep”, “Stacking”, “Overtravel”
“Creep” or “travel” is the distance the trigger moves between the end of take-up and when the trigger breaks to fire the fun. Too much creep can affect accuracy, but no creep can be unsafe, as the shooter may not be prepared to fire. “Stacking” occurs when the trigger weight actually increases during travel — this shouldn’t happen. Lastly, “overtravel” is the distance the trigger continues moving back after the gun fires.
